Output 8b89562d15a5cd721599d54e562e80b5f417edf0ad5f46cdc914a22753932554:86

value
1050000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7de02105072ee8c88d6411fb4acb459f1f33b46c15da0d3c40be5b74b655a391
address
bc1p0hszzpg89m5v3rtyz8a54j69nu0n8drvzhdq60zqhedhfdj45wgsasdzwq
transaction
8b89562d15a5cd721599d54e562e80b5f417edf0ad5f46cdc914a22753932554
spent
true